National Peace Rose Day is a holiday celebrated on April 29th in the USA. This day is dedicated to one of the most famous rose varieties, known as the "Peace Rose." The holiday highlights the symbolism of this flower, which represents peace and harmony.

History of the Peace Rose
The Peace Rose was created by French horticulturist Jean Marie Jammarten in 1945, right after the end of World War II. It was named in honor of the peace achieved after the devastating conflict. The rose became popular due to its bright yellow color with pink edges, symbolizing hope, love, and peace.

How is National Peace Rose Day celebrated?
National Peace Rose Day is a time to honor those who strive for peace and inspire others to take actions that promote harmony in society. The holiday typically includes the following activities:

- Planting peace roses in public gardens or home gardens.
- Hosting events to raise awareness about the importance of peace and love.
- Charity events related to landscaping and supporting environmental initiatives.
